AI Service Pricing Shifts to Pay-Per-Result; Salesforce, Bairong Yunchuang Debut Outcome-Based Platforms
AI service pricing is moving from token-based to outcome-based models, where fees depend on business problems solved rather than usage volume. In June 2025, Salesforce launched Agentforce Help Agent with a pay-per-resolution model, charging only when the agent autonomously resolves an issue. In December 2025, Bairong Yunchuang released a Result Cloud Platform supporting task-based, position-based, and value-sharing pricing. Token billing remains dominant due to its objectivity and auditability, but outcome-based pricing faces hurdles including lack of consensus on result definitions, attribution challenges, and settlement timing mismatches.
